Search our geolocation database.
Enter your Search Pattern
You've searched for
"52106541 "52106541, Router Tooling Ltd, Unit 1a, Blaby Industrial Park, Winchester Avenue, Leicester, Le8 4gz, East Midlands, England
Google SEBing SEDuckduckgo SEBrave SESave this link
Google SEBing SEDuckduckgo SEBrave SESave this link
